Sylvan Theater Historic District
Sylvan Theater Historic District, Open-air theater in Greenwood Park, Des Moines, United States.
Sylvan Theater Historic District is an open-air theater in Greenwood Park featuring a natural amphitheater formed by hillside slopes on both sides of a creek. Mature oak trees surround the space, and metal bench seating faces west toward the stage positioned at the foot of the terrain's natural depression.
Construction began in 1931 with wooden benches that were later replaced by metal-framed seating. This renovation happened in 1934 through Works Progress Administration funding.

The design drew inspiration from an outdoor amphitheater in Forest Park, St. Louis, creating a space that feels separated from the city despite its central location. This connection to another regional venue shows how design ideas traveled between communities during that era.
